Stanley Park

One of Vancouver’s most iconic attractions, Stanley Park is a must-visit for families. Spanning over 1,000 acres, this urban park offers endless opportunities for outdoor fun. Take a leisurely stroll along the seawall, rent bikes to explore the park’s numerous trails, or have a picnic by the waterfront. Stanley Park also features a miniature train, a water park, and the Vancouver Aquarium, where kids can learn about marine life.

  • Playgrounds: Stanley Park offers several playgrounds equipped with slides, swings, and climbing structures.
  • Totem Poles: Explore the park’s collection of intricately carved totem poles and learn about the indigenous cultures.
  • Lost Lagoon: Take a walk around Lost Lagoon, a serene lake that is home to various bird species.
  • Beaches: Enjoy sandy beaches within Stanley Park, such as Second Beach and Third Beach, perfect for a family day out.

Granville Island

Located in the heart of Vancouver, Granville Island is a vibrant cultural hub that offers an array of family-friendly activities. Visit the Granville Island Public Market, where you can sample local produce, fresh seafood, and delicious baked goods. Explore the Kids Market, which features unique toy stores, arts and crafts workshops, and a giant indoor adventure zone. Don’t forget to catch a performance at the Granville Island Theatre or enjoy a scenic boat ride around the island.

  • Public Market: Discover a wide selection of fresh food, local products, and unique gifts at the Granville Island Public Market.
  • Kids Market: Let your little ones explore the Kids Market, filled with interactive stores and play areas.
  • Arts and Crafts: Engage in arts and crafts activities at various workshops and studios on Granville Island.
  • Boat Tours: Take a boat tour around Granville Island and enjoy stunning waterfront views of Vancouver.

Grouse Mountain

Grouse Mountain is a popular destination for outdoor enthusiasts and families alike. Located just 15 minutes from downtown Vancouver, this mountain offers a range of activities throughout the year. In winter, enjoy skiing, snowboarding, and ice skating. In summer, take a scenic hike, go zip-lining, or watch the Lumberjack Show. Don’t miss the opportunity to meet Grinder and Coola, the resident grizzly bears, at the Grouse Mountain Refuge for Endangered Wildlife.

  • Skiing and Snowboarding: Hit the slopes and enjoy winter sports at Grouse Mountain’s ski resort.
  • Ice Skating: Glide across the outdoor ice rink with stunning mountain views.
  • Hiking Trails: Explore the network of hiking trails suitable for all ages and skill levels.
  • Wildlife Encounter: Visit the Grouse Mountain Refuge and learn about local wildlife, including grizzly bears.

Science World

Science World is an interactive science center that offers a hands-on learning experience for the whole family. Located at the iconic dome-shaped building, this museum features engaging exhibits, live science demonstrations, and immersive IMAX movies. Kids can learn about various scientific concepts through play and exploration, making it a perfect educational outing for families.

  • Exhibits: Explore the interactive exhibits on topics such as physics, biology, and sustainability.
  • Live Demonstrations: Watch captivating science demonstrations that bring scientific concepts to life.
  • OMNIMAX Theatre: Immerse yourself in educational and entertaining IMAX movies on the giant dome screen.
  • Tinkering Space: Engage in hands-on activities and experiments in the Tinkering Space.

Capilano Suspension Bridge Park

Capilano Suspension Bridge Park offers a thrilling experience for families amidst the lush rainforest. Walk across the iconic suspension bridge suspended high above the Capilano River and marvel at the stunning views. Explore the Treetops Adventure, a series of suspension bridges and platforms nestled among the trees, or venture along the Cliffwalk, a cantilevered walkway attached to the granite cliff face.

  • Suspension Bridge: Experience the thrill of walking across the 137-meter-long suspension bridge.
  • Treetops Adventure: Embark on a journey through the rainforest canopy on a series of suspension bridges.
  • Cliffwalk: Test your bravery and walk along the Cliffwalk, a suspended walkway with glass panels.
  • Nature Trails: Take a leisurely stroll along the park’s nature trails and admire the beauty of the rainforest.

VanDusen Botanical Garden

VanDusen Botanical Garden is a stunning oasis in the heart of Vancouver. With over 55 acres of beautifully landscaped gardens, it’s a perfect place for families to explore and connect with nature. Kids will love the Elizabethan Maze, the Treehouse Adventure Playground, and the Livingstone Lake. The garden also hosts seasonal events, including the popular Festival of Lights during the holiday season.

  • Garden Walks: Wander through the various themed gardens, including the Korean Pavilion and the Sino-Himalayan Garden.
  • Elizabethan Maze: Challenge yourselves to find your way through the intricate Elizabethan Maze.
  • Treehouse Adventure Playground: Let your kids unleash their imagination at the Treehouse Adventure Playground.
  • Festival of Lights: Experience the magical display of lights during the annual Festival of Lights.

Richmond Olympic Oval

The Richmond Olympic Oval is a world-class sports facility that hosted the speed skating events during the 2010 Winter Olympics. Today, it offers a range of family-friendly activities and programs. Lace up your skates and glide across the Olympic-sized ice rinks, or try out the indoor climbing wall. The Oval also features a fitness center, a sports hall, and a variety of drop-in programs for kids and adults.

  • Ice Skating: Enjoy public skating sessions on the Olympic-sized ice rinks.
  • Indoor Climbing Wall: Challenge yourself on the indoor climbing wall suitable for all skill levels.
  • Drop-in Programs: Participate in various drop-in programs, including fitness classes and sports activities.
  • Sports Hall: Play basketball, volleyball, or badminton in the spacious sports hall.

Maplewood Farm

Maplewood Farm is a charming petting zoo located in North Vancouver. It offers a unique opportunity for kids to get up close and personal with farm animals. Children can feed and pet goats, sheep, chickens, rabbits, and more. The farm also features pony rides, tractor rides, and educational programs that teach kids about farm life and animal care.

  • Petting Zoo: Interact with friendly farm animals, including goats, pigs, and cows, in the petting zoo.
  • Pony Rides: Take a pony ride around the farm and experience the joy of horseback riding.
  • Tractor Rides: Hop on a tractor and enjoy a fun-filled ride around Maplewood Farm.
  • Educational Programs: Learn about farm life and animal care through the farm’s educational programs.

Playland

Playland is Vancouver’s iconic amusement park that offers thrilling rides and attractions for the whole family. From roller coasters to bumper cars, there’s something for everyone at Playland. The park also features a dedicated area for younger children called “Kiddieland,” with age-appropriate rides and games. Enjoy classic carnival food, play games to win prizes, and create lasting memories with your family at Playland.

  • Thrill Rides: Experience adrenaline-pumping rides, such as the Wooden Roller Coaster and the Hellevator.
  • Kiddieland: Let your little ones have fun with age-appropriate rides and games in Kiddieland.
  • Carnival Games: Test your skills and win prizes at the various carnival games scattered throughout the park.
  • Food and Snacks: Indulge in classic carnival food, including cotton candy, corn dogs, and funnel cakes.
